补间动画为虚线

编辑:麦子 浏览: 1

导读:一、补间动画是什么?补间动画,顾名思义,是在两个关键帧(Keyframe)之间进行动画的过程。在这种动画中,计算机会自动计算两个关键帧之间的中间状态,从而实现平滑的动画效果。补间动

一、补间动画是什么?

补间动画,顾名思义,是在两个关键帧(Keyframe)之间进行动画的过程。在这种动画中,计算机会自动计算两个关键帧之间的中间状态,从而实现平滑的动画效果。

补间动画的应用非常广泛,可以在电影、电视、游戏以及网页设计中看到它的身影。当我们看到一个角色从一边走到另一边,或者一个物体从一个位置移动到另一个位置时,背后很可能就是补间动画在默默发挥作用。

二、补间动画为什么可以形成虚线效果?

虚线是由一系列的短线段组成的,每个短线段之间有一定的间隙。而补间动画正是通过计算机自动计算两个关键帧之间的中间状态来实现的,它可以精确控制每一帧的细节。

在补间动画中,我们可以设定每一帧的绘制方法。如果我们将每一帧绘制成一个短线段,再使用适当的间隙控制每个短线段之间的间隔,就可以形成虚线效果了。在不断播放这些连续的短线段之间的补间动画时,我们的眼睛会将它们连接起来,形成一条完整的虚线。

三、补间动画在虚线应用中的例子

虚线不仅在地图、工程图纸中常见,还常常被用于动画效果的制作。我举个例子来说明。

假设我们需要制作一个动画,展示一个机器人在工厂中行走的过程。我们可以使用补间动画来实现这个效果。

我们设定机器人的起始位置和终止位置。通过补间动画,计算机会自动计算出中间的每一帧的位置。

为了形成虚线效果,我们可以将每一帧的绘制方法设定为一段短线段,同时设定适当的间隙。当我们播放这些连续的短线段时,就会形成一条机器人行走路径的虚线。

四、补间动画为虚线效果带来的优势

通过补间动画实现虚线效果,相较于手动绘制虚线,具有许多优势。

补间动画可以提高效率。计算机会自动计算两个关键帧之间的中间状态,避免了手动绘制每一帧的工作量。这样不仅节省了时间,还减少了出错的几率。

补间动画可以提高灵活性。通过调整关键帧的位置和间隔,我们可以自由地改变虚线的形状、长度和间隔,实现更加个性化的效果。

补间动画还可以实现交互效果。通过对补间动画的控制,我们可以在特定的时间点上添加动作、变色等特殊效果,使虚线的展示更加生动有趣。

五、总结

补间动画为虚线效果的实现提供了一种高效、灵活和有趣的方式。无论是在制作动画,还是在设计网页时,补间动画都是不可或缺的工具。

通过科学简明的解释,我们可以了解到补间动画是如何实现虚线效果的,以及为什么补间动画在虚线应用中具有诸多优势。

希望今天的文章能让大家对补间动画为虚线有更深入的了解,同时也能够更加欣赏和喜爱这一科技带来的魅力。

关键帧补间动画为虚线

一、关键帧补间动画的定义及应用

关键帧补间动画是一种常见的动画制作技术,通过定义关键帧和补间帧之间的过渡动画来达到连贯的效果。它广泛应用于电影、电视、游戏和广告等领域,可以呈现出各种视觉效果,其中之一就是虚线。

在一段路线规划的展示中,为了突出路线的连续性和方向性,常采用虚线来表示。这种虚线的形成就离不开关键帧补间动画的应用。我们将介绍关键帧补间动画如何实现虚线效果。

二、关键帧补间动画实现虚线效果的原理

在关键帧补间动画中,虚线效果的实现依赖于两个主要元素:线段和间隔。线段是虚线中实际显示的部分,而间隔则是线段之间的空白部分。通过对线段和间隔进行适当的定义和控制,就可以实现虚线的效果。

三、关键帧补间动画如何实现线段效果

为了实现线段的效果,关键帧补间动画可以通过改变线段的可见性来实现。在关键帧中,通过将线段设为可见,可以使其在展示中显示出来;而在补间帧中,将线段设为不可见,则可以使其在展示中消失。通过在关键帧和补间帧之间的过渡,就能够实现线段的连续性。

四、关键帧补间动画如何实现间隔效果

关键帧补间动画中的间隔效果可以通过改变线段的长度来实现。在关键帧中,可以定义线段的长度为正常长度,即实际显示的部分;而在补间帧中,将线段的长度定义为零,就可以实现间隔的效果。通过在关键帧和补间帧之间的过渡,就能够实现间隔的连续性。

五、关键帧补间动画实现虚线效果的具体步骤

关键帧补间动画实现虚线效果的具体步骤如下:

1. 设计线段和间隔的长度和样式。

2. 在关键帧中,将线段设为可见,长度设为正常长度。

3. 在补间帧中,将线段设为不可见,长度设为零。

4. 在关键帧和补间帧之间的过渡中,实现线段的连续性和间隔的连续性。

5. 设置动画播放的速度和循环方式。

关键帧补间动画是一种实现虚线效果的常见技术,可以通过改变线段的可见性和长度来实现。在动画制作中,合理运用关键帧补间动画可以提升展示效果,为观众带来更加生动和有趣的视觉体验。无论是电影、电视还是游戏,关键帧补间动画都扮演着重要的角色,为影片和游戏增加了不少趣味性和视觉效果。

补间动画速度怎么调整

补间动画,顾名思义,即在两个关键帧之间进行插值计算,将对象从一个状态过渡到另一个状态的动画效果。而动画的速度对于表达动画的流畅性和连贯性至关重要。补间动画的速度到底怎么调整呢?下面通过几个方面来介绍。

一、速度概念和调整方法

补间动画的速度可以理解为对象在单位时间内移动的距离。如果一个对象在单位时间内移动的距离较大,那么动画就会显得快速;反之,如果一个对象在单位时间内移动的距离较小,动画就会显得缓慢。调整补间动画的速度,可以通过修改每帧的位移量或修改动画播放的帧率来实现。

如果要调整一个物体在5秒内从A点移动到B点的速度,可以逐帧计算每帧的位移量,使得物体在每一帧移动的距离相同。动画就会呈现出匀速移动的效果。如果想要实现加速或减速的效果,可以根据物体的位移方程来计算每一帧的位移量,让物体在不同的帧上移动的距离不同,从而实现动画速度的变化。

二、关键帧的设置和插值计算

补间动画的关键帧是指动画的起始状态和结束状态。在设置关键帧时,可以根据需求来确定动画的起始位置、结束位置以及中间的过渡效果。通过插值计算,系统会自动计算出每一帧的状态,使得动画在帧与帧之间平滑过渡。

如果要实现一个物体从A点匀速移动到B点的动画,可以设置起始帧和结束帧的位置信息,然后系统会根据这两个位置信息,计算出中间每一帧的状态,从而实现平滑过渡的效果。如果要实现物体的加速或减速效果,可以在关键帧上设置不同的速度,通过插值计算,在每一帧上实现速度的变化。

三、缓动函数的运用

缓动函数是指通过数学函数来控制补间动画的速度变化。常见的缓动函数有线性缓动函数、二次缓动函数、三次缓动函数、弹簧缓动函数等。不同的缓动函数可以使得动画呈现出不同的速度变化效果。

如果使用线性缓动函数,动画的速度会保持匀速不变;而使用二次缓动函数,动画的速度会逐渐加速;使用三次缓动函数,动画的速度变化会更加平滑。根据不同的需求,可以选择合适的缓动函数来调整补间动画的速度。

四、实际案例和示例

为了更好地理解补间动画速度的调整方法,我们可以通过实际案例和示例来进行说明。

我们可以以一个小球从起始位置滚动到目标位置的动画为例。通过设置关键帧和插值计算,可以实现小球的平滑过渡效果。通过修改每帧的位移量或调整动画的帧率,可以调整小球滚动的速度。通过应用不同的缓动函数,可以使小球滚动的速度变化更加灵活。使用二次缓动函数可以实现初始慢速、后期加速的效果。

补间动画速度的调整是通过修改位移量、调整帧率、设置关键帧和插值计算以及应用缓动函数等方法来实现的。通过合理的调整,可以达到所需的动画效果,从而提升用户体验。希望通过本文的介绍,你对补间动画速度的调整有所了解,同时也能够在实际应用中灵活运用。